Consistency over Intensity

One of the keys to Timetofacethemirror's success was focusing on consistency over intensity. They shared in the comments that their workout routine consisted of lots of yoga and some running. By consistently doing yoga and running, they were able to see the results they desired without pushing themselves too hard. This is a great reminder that small, consistent actions can lead to big changes over time.
